BREAKING: Fire razes bungalow in Lugbe
Add us on Google A fire outbreak on Saturday evening razed a bungalow building located within the environmental axis of the Federal Housing Authority (FHA) estate in Lugbe, along Airport Road, Abuja. The incident, which began around 7:30 p.m., completely destroyed the property. Fire razes bungalow in Lugbe Residents said the building went up in flames shortly after electricity was restored to the area. “The occupants of the building are not around. The fire started after they brought light. Everything has burnt down,” a resident told PREMIUM TIMES at the scene. However, some residents criticised the pace of the response. READ ALSO: Navy officials step in as first responders, contain late-night fire in Lagos “The fire has been burning for about an hour. The fire service guys could not extinguish it,” another resident said. At least three fire service trucks, with personnel fully kitted, were seen at the scene battling to put out the flames. No fatalities were recorded. Dozens of residents gathered at the scene, watching as emergency responders struggled to contain the fire. PREMIUM TIMES observed that the building, located in a fenced compound with a red-coloured gate has been completely destroyed.
